What Are Dentures?

Dentures are removable artificial teeth designed to replace missing natural teeth and surrounding tissues.

They help you:

  • Chew food better
  • Speak more clearly
  • Support facial muscles and lips
  • Improve appearance and confidence

They are especially common for senior citizens or those who have lost many teeth due to decay, gum disease or accidents.

Types of Dentures We Provide in Noida

1. Complete Dentures (Full Dentures)

Used when all teeth in a jaw (upper, lower, or both) are missing.

  • Upper complete denture – covers the upper jaw
  • Lower complete denture – sits on the lower jaw

These replace an entire set of missing teeth and are custom-made to fit your mouth.

Best for:

  • Patients who have lost all teeth due to decay, gum disease or age
  • Those who had multiple extractions and now need full replacement

2. Partial Dentures

Used when some natural teeth are still present in the mouth.

They:

  • Replace missing teeth
  • Rest on the remaining natural teeth and gums
  • Help prevent remaining teeth from drifting or tilting

Ideal for:

  • People with multiple gaps but still some healthy teeth remaining
  • Those who want a more economical alternative to bridges or implants

3. Types of Partial Dentures by Material

We may recommend different types based on your needs, comfort and budget:

a) Acrylic Partial Dentures

  • Base made from acrylic (pink plastic)
  • Metal clasps may hold onto natural teeth
  • More economical
  • Good as temporary or transitional dentures

b) Cast Metal Partial Dentures

  • Metal framework for strength and thinness
  • Acrylic teeth and gum-coloured base over metal
  • Strong, more comfortable long-term than only acrylic
  • Better fit and less bulky

c) Flexible Dentures (Valplast-type)

  • Made from flexible, gum-coloured material
  • No visible metal clasps in many designs
  • More aesthetic and comfortable for some patients
  • Good option when metal is not desired for appearance reasons

We’ll explain the pros and cons of each type and help you choose the best denture option for you or your family member.

Denture Making Process at Dr. Vikash’s Ethical Dental Care, Noida

We follow a systematic, careful process to make dentures that fit well and look natural.

Step 1: Consultation & Examination

  • We assess your mouth, gums and any remaining teeth
  • We discuss your medical history and expectations
  • If needed, we advise extractions or other treatments before denture fabrication

Step 2: Primary Impressions

  • Initial impressions (moulds) of your upper and lower jaws are taken
  • These are used to make preliminary models

Step 3: Secondary / Final Impressions

  • More accurate impressions are taken using custom trays
  • This helps in achieving a better fit and comfort

Step 4: Bite Registration

  • We record how your upper and lower jaws meet
  • This helps decide:
    • Height of your bite
    • Position of teeth
    • Support of lips and cheeks

Step 5: Teeth Try-In

  • Artificial teeth are set in wax on trial dentures
  • You try them in your mouth
  • We check:
    • Appearance
    • Smile
    • Speech
    • Bite
  • You can give feedback on:
    • Tooth shade (colour)
    • Tooth shape
  • Changes can be made at this stage

Step 6: Final Denture Placement

  • The final denture is processed and finished in the lab
  • We insert it in your mouth, check the fit and make adjustments
  • You are guided on:
    • How to wear and remove it
    • How to clean and store it

Step 7: Follow-Up & Adjustments

  • It is common to need a few adjustment visits during the initial weeks
  • We smooth areas causing soreness
  • Check bite and speech

Make sure you are comfortable using your new dentures

Getting Used to Dentures – What to Expect

It is very important to understand that dentures are not the same as natural teeth.
Your mouth, tongue and muscles need some time to adjust.

You may experience initially:

  • Mild soreness or pressure areas
  • Increased saliva
  • Difficulty chewing certain foods
  • Slight change in speech

This is normal and usually improves as you practise and we adjust the dentures.

With patience, most patients learn to:

  • Speak comfortably
  • Eat a variety of foods (with some care)
  • Smile confidently again

How to Take Care of Your Dentures

To keep your dentures clean and long-lasting:

  • Remove dentures and rinse them after meals
  • Clean dentures daily with:
    • A soft denture brush
    • Mild denture cleaning solution or soap (not regular toothpaste – it can be abrasive)
  • Clean your gums, tongue and any remaining teeth with a soft brush
  • When not wearing dentures, keep them in clean water (not hot) to avoid drying or warping
  • Handle them carefully – they can break if dropped

Also:

  • Remove dentures at night (unless advised otherwise) to let gums rest

Visit us regularly to check fit and condition of dentures and gums

Dentures vs Other Options (Bridges, Implants)

You may wonder whether you should choose dentures, bridges or implants.

  • Dentures
    • Removable
    • More economical
    • Can replace multiple/many missing teeth at once
  • Bridges
    • Fixed
    • Need support from neighbouring teeth
    • Good when only a few teeth are missing and nearby teeth are strong
  • Implants
    • Fixed within bone
    • Do not require support from neighbouring teeth
    • More like natural teeth but costlier & involve surgery

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) – Dentures in Noida

1. Are dentures painful to wear?

There may be some initial soreness or discomfort as your mouth adjusts, especially in the first few days/weeks. With proper adjustments and practice, most patients wear dentures comfortably.

2. How long do dentures last?

With good care, dentures can last several years. Over time, gums and bone may change shape, so dentures may need: a) Relining (adjustment of the fitting surface), or b) Replacement after some years Regular check-ups help us decide when adjustments are needed.

3. Can I eat normally with dentures?

Yes, but it requires practice and patience. a) Start with soft foods in small pieces. b) Chew on both sides to balance the dentures. c) Avoid very sticky or very hard food (like hard chikki, bones, etc.). Over time, you will learn what works best for you.

4. Should I wear my dentures at night?

We usually recommend: a) Removing dentures at night to let your gums rest. b) Cleaning and storing them in water while you sleep. In some special cases, we may advise differently – we’ll guide you specifically.

5. Do dentures look natural?

Modern dentures can look quite natural if: a) Tooth shade is chosen carefully. b) Tooth shape and arrangement are customized. At our clinic, we avoid very artificial-looking “too white, too big” teeth and aim for a lifelike appearance that suits your face and age.

6. Are dentures the only option for missing teeth?

No. Other options include bridges and dental implants. Dentures are best when: a) Many or all teeth are missing. b) Implants/bridges are not possible due to bone, health or budget We will always explain all suitable options to you.

7. Can I get dentures immediately after extractions?

In some cases, immediate dentures can be made and placed right after extractions. However, gums and bone shrink during healing, so they may need adjustments or a new denture later. We will discuss pros and cons of immediate vs delayed dentures in your case.
